this is common practice and many rapes has happened because of this. When I was a bartender I would warn people to keep their drinks with them always and watch. The drugs are hypnontics and can be very dangerous to mix with alcohol as well of whatever that persons normal presciptions may be it can also lowers the blood pressure and core temperature of that person. Temporary amnesia is normal. It is not safe even if you are drinking soda in a diner.

It is nationwide for it happened in Israel to a friend of mine. Luckily they were only after her passports and papers.

Here they are after more than one thing. (this was 20 yrs ago.)
